What career paths can open up after earning a Cisco CCNA certification?

CCNA certification can open the door to several entry-level and early-career roles in networking and IT support. Common job titles include network administrator, network support technician, NOC technician, help desk analyst with networking responsibilities, and junior systems administrator. In some organizations, CCNA can also support roles in infrastructure support, field engineering, or operations centers where teams monitor and maintain network performance.

The certification is especially valuable because it signals that you understand foundational networking concepts such as IP addressing, routing, switching, basic security, and troubleshooting. Employers often look for those skills when hiring people who can assist with day-to-day network operations or help maintain stable connectivity across offices, remote workers, and cloud-connected systems. While CCNA alone may not guarantee a specific job title, it can make your resume much more competitive for roles that require practical networking knowledge.

How does CCNA help someone transition into network administration?

CCNA helps create a structured path into network administration by validating that you understand the core technologies administrators use every day. Network administration is not just about keeping devices online; it involves managing user connectivity, configuring switches and routers, interpreting network behavior, and responding quickly when something fails. CCNA covers many of the concepts that network administrators need in order to handle these responsibilities with confidence.

For someone transitioning from general IT support or another technical role, CCNA can serve as proof that they are ready to work with real network infrastructure rather than only desktop systems. It shows that you can think in terms of subnets, VLANs, routing, access control, and troubleshooting workflows. That matters to hiring managers because it reduces the amount of training needed after onboarding and helps demonstrate that you can contribute to operational stability from the start.

What skills gained from CCNA are most useful in day-to-day network administration?

The most useful CCNA skills in daily network administration include IP addressing, subnetting, VLAN configuration, static and dynamic routing basics, switch operation, and troubleshooting methodology. These are the building blocks of nearly every network environment, whether the organization is running a small office network or a more complex enterprise setup. Knowing how traffic moves and where problems commonly occur helps administrators diagnose issues more efficiently.

Another major benefit is learning how to approach network problems systematically instead of relying on trial and error. In real-world administration, connectivity issues can come from cabling, misconfigured ports, faulty routing, DNS problems, or access control settings. CCNA training helps you recognize these possibilities and narrow down the cause in a logical way. That practical mindset is often just as valuable as the technical knowledge itself, because it improves both speed and accuracy when supporting users and maintaining infrastructure.

What Cisco CCNA Certification Validates

CCNA validates a working knowledge of networking fundamentals that employers expect from someone supporting production environments. The exam coverage includes IP connectivity, IP services, security fundamentals, automation basics, and core networking concepts such as subnetting and VLANs. In practical terms, that means you should understand how data moves, where it can fail, and how to fix common issues.

It also shows that you can install, configure, operate, and troubleshoot small to medium-sized networks. That phrase matters because it maps closely to what junior network roles actually do. A hiring manager wants to know whether you can configure a switch port, identify a routing problem, check DNS behavior, or confirm whether a DHCP scope is failing.

Employers view CCNA as proof of hands-on technical knowledge because it covers tools and behaviors used in real environments. Cisco’s learning and exam ecosystem, including the current CCNA path and related preparation resources on Cisco’s CCNA certification page, is designed around practical competency rather than memorization alone. That is why CCNA often appears in job postings for network support, NOC, and infrastructure roles.

Still, certification is not the same as experience. CCNA proves you understand the concepts; real-world experience proves you can apply them under pressure, across messy ticket queues and imperfect documentation. The best candidates combine both. A CCNA holder with home lab practice, internship work, or help desk exposure is usually much more marketable than a candidate with only exam knowledge.

  • Core CCNA areas: networking fundamentals, IP connectivity, IP services, security, automation
  • Common employer expectation: troubleshoot basic outages and support network changes
  • Practical value: faster onboarding and less beginner training required

Entry-Level Career Opportunities After CCNA

Network Support Technician is one of the most direct entry-level roles after CCNA. The job usually centers on connectivity problems, cable issues, switch port checks, device replacement, and escalation of more complex incidents. It is a strong fit if you want real exposure to live infrastructure without owning the whole environment.

Junior Network Administrator roles often add basic configuration and monitoring duties. You may update access lists, verify device health, document changes, and assist with routine maintenance. These roles are common in small businesses, schools, healthcare organizations, and local government departments that need general network support.

NOC Technician positions focus on the Network Operations Center. You monitor dashboards, respond to alerts, identify outages, and open or escalate tickets. This role is especially useful for building pattern recognition. You start to learn which alarms are noise and which ones indicate a real service risk.

Help Desk or IT Support Specialist roles are still useful even if they are not purely networking jobs. CCNA can help you move beyond desktop-only support into infrastructure-aware support. That matters because many organizations promote internally, and a help desk technician who understands network basics is often a better candidate for advancement.

Field Technician and Network Installation Technician jobs involve cable runs, hardware installation, AP mounting, switch replacement, rack work, and on-site troubleshooting. These roles are practical stepping stones for people who want hands-on experience quickly. They also build confidence with physical infrastructure, which is often overlooked in purely classroom-based learning.

  • Check cables, ports, and link status before assuming a complex outage
  • Verify IP configuration, DNS resolution, and gateway reachability
  • Document the issue clearly so senior staff can escalate faster

Network Administrator Roles You Can Pursue

Network Administrator is the role many CCNA candidates ultimately target. The responsibilities usually include managing routers, switches, firewalls, user access, and daily connectivity issues. In smaller environments, one person may handle a wide range of tasks, from adding switch ports to updating firmware and supporting remote users.

Associate Network Engineer roles usually sit one step above support and one step below full engineering. You may be asked to make small configuration changes, assist with deployments, verify network segmentation, and work with senior engineers during upgrades. This is a good fit for candidates who can follow change control and understand how to avoid disruptive mistakes.

Systems and Network Support roles combine server basics with network troubleshooting. You might work on Windows or Linux servers, verify services, and resolve issues that cross boundaries between systems and networking. This hybrid skill set is valuable because many outages are not purely network problems; they are service interaction problems.

Infrastructure Support Technician positions are common in organizations that need broad technical coverage. You may support switches, printers, wireless access points, basic virtualization, and endpoint connectivity. CCNA helps here because it gives you a stronger technical base than general IT support candidates usually have.

These roles are especially relevant in on-premises and hybrid environments. Even cloud-heavy companies still rely on internal networks, VPNs, firewalls, and local switching. If you can manage basic network operations in mixed environments, you become more useful and more promotable.

Specialized Jobs That Build on CCNA

CCNA is broad enough to support specialization, and that is where long-term growth often happens. A Wireless Network Technician focuses on access point deployment, signal optimization, channel planning, and wireless troubleshooting. This role rewards people who understand RF basics and how physical placement affects performance.

Security-focused roles such as Network Security Assistant or SOC support positions also benefit from CCNA knowledge. When you understand ports, protocols, and normal traffic behavior, it becomes easier to spot suspicious activity. That insight matters in security operations because alerts are only useful if you can tell normal traffic from abnormal traffic.

Data Center Technician work centers on patching, rack-level networking, hardware replacement, and device connectivity. CCNA helps you work faster because you already understand interfaces, VLANs, trunks, and basic troubleshooting flow. In data centers, small mistakes can have broad impact, so a solid networking foundation reduces risk.

VoIP Support Technician roles involve voice traffic, QoS, call quality, and uptime. This is a natural fit if you like network reliability and service continuity. Voice is sensitive to latency, jitter, and packet loss, so a candidate with CCNA-level knowledge often adapts quickly.

Cloud or hybrid infrastructure support positions are also realistic. Even if the workloads run in the cloud, the connectivity still depends on networking fundamentals. VPNs, subnets, DNS, firewalls, and routing behavior all affect performance in virtual environments.

Skills Employers Look For Beyond the Certification

Employers hire for certification, but they keep people for troubleshooting skill. That means you need to understand how to diagnose DNS failures, DHCP issues, TCP/IP connectivity problems, VLAN misconfigurations, and basic routing problems. A good candidate can explain what was tested, what was ruled out, and what changed the outcome.

Hands-on familiarity with network monitoring tools and ticketing systems is also important. In support environments, you may use dashboards to watch link status, bandwidth, interface errors, or service alerts. You also need to work from tickets, which means reading issues carefully, updating notes, and documenting the exact steps taken.

Communication matters more than many beginners expect. You need to write clear documentation for teammates, explain technical issues to users without jargon, and coordinate with vendors when hardware or service providers are involved. A technically strong person who cannot communicate often creates more work for everyone else.

Basic command-line ability is another expectation. In Cisco environments, that often means navigating IOS-style interfaces, checking status, and applying simple configuration changes with care. You should be comfortable using commands to verify interfaces, routing tables, and device health before making changes.

Finally, employers want people who can learn quickly and respect process. That includes change management, maintenance windows, approval procedures, and rollback planning. Technical skill is important, but disciplined execution is what keeps networks stable.

  • DNS, DHCP, TCP/IP, VLAN, and routing troubleshooting
  • Monitoring platforms and ticketing workflows
  • Clear documentation and user communication
  • Command-line confidence in Cisco environments
  • Adaptability, process discipline, and fast learning

How to Strengthen Your Job Prospects After CCNA

The fastest way to improve your job prospects is to build a home lab or use virtual labs to practice what CCNA covers. Even a simple lab with simulated routers and switches can help you learn interface setup, VLAN creation, IP addressing, ACL behavior, and troubleshooting steps. Employers notice candidates who can talk through what they built and what failed during testing.

Real-world experience matters even if it is unpaid. Internship work, volunteer support for a nonprofit, or part-time technical assistance at a small business can give you examples to discuss in interviews. You are not just saying you know networking. You are showing that you have applied it in a setting where problems were real and users were waiting.

Your resume should make CCNA-related work visible. List lab projects, tools used, technical outcomes, and measurable improvements. Instead of writing “studied networking,” write something like “configured VLANs and inter-VLAN routing in a virtual lab” or “troubleshot DHCP scope conflicts and documented resolution steps.” Specificity helps recruiters and hiring managers understand your value quickly.

Tailoring applications matters too. A NOC role, a field technician role, and a junior admin role all emphasize different skills. Use the job description keywords where they are accurate, and match your examples to the work the employer actually needs. Then prepare for interviews by practicing scenario-based questions such as “What would you check first if a user cannot reach a printer?” or “How would you isolate a network outage?”

Warning

Do not rely on CCNA alone to get hired. Without lab work, documentation, and interview practice, the certification often reads as knowledge without proof of execution.

Salary Expectations and Career Growth

Salary after CCNA depends on location, industry, company size, and hands-on experience. Entry-level network support and junior administration roles are often paid above general help desk work because they require deeper technical skill. According to the Bureau of Labor Statistics, network and computer systems administrators had a median annual wage of $95,360 in May 2023, with stronger compensation in larger markets and higher-responsibility environments.

For CCNA holders, starting salaries can vary widely. A help desk role that leverages networking may pay less than a dedicated network support or NOC role, but it can still be a better launch point than a pure desktop-support job. In many cases, CCNA gives candidates leverage to negotiate because it demonstrates a broader skill set than general IT applicants have.

Career growth usually follows a pattern. You begin in support, then move into network administration, then into network engineering or systems engineering. Some professionals later shift toward security, cloud networking, or infrastructure architecture. The fastest promotions usually go to people who can handle both technical work and operational discipline.

Continuous learning increases earning potential. Additional certifications, deeper lab work, and exposure to enterprise tools can move you up faster than experience alone. Employers pay more when you can solve more types of problems, support more systems, and take on more responsibility with less oversight.

Certifications and Learning Paths After CCNA

After CCNA, the right next certification depends on the job you want. If you want to deepen routing and switching, Cisco’s advanced path such as CCNP is a logical move. If you want broader vendor-neutral networking knowledge, CompTIA Network+ can reinforce fundamentals, though many CCNA holders will already know a large portion of that material.

If you want to move toward security, Security+ is a common next step because it adds baseline security concepts that employers expect in hybrid IT environments. For wireless-focused roles, vendor-specific wireless credentials may be more useful than another general networking exam. The key is alignment: choose a credential that matches the role you want, not the one with the loudest marketing.

Automation also matters. Learning Python basics helps you understand scripts, parse output, and automate repeatable tasks. Even a small amount of scripting can make you more effective when working with network inventories, configuration backups, or routine checks. Pair that with network automation tools and you become more valuable in larger environments.

Cloud and Linux knowledge also expand your options. Cloud platforms still depend on networking fundamentals, and Linux appears in many infrastructure roles. If you understand how subnets, routing, DNS, and firewall rules behave in both physical and virtual environments, you can work across more job types.

Do not collect credentials randomly. Pick a target role, map the skills that role requires, and choose the next certification that supports that path. That is how you turn CCNA into a career plan rather than a one-time achievement.
